Disney has never guaranteed a specific cabin, campsite or room in a hotel for that matter.

Just let the Central Reservations Office (CRO) know your preference by asking them to note it on your reservation.

3 - 4 days before arrival the reservations are transferred from CRO to the property, FW in the case of cabins. It is at that point that the room assigner sets up what cabin will get.

You can fax a second request to FW to the attention of the room assigner about 4 days ahead of arrival. Mnay people do this but I never have and have always gotten either my request or close to it.
